& you dont buy a SSD for sustained long writes, because if you are doing sustained long writes then you need the capacity of a mechanical drive. & for the reccord there are 5400 RPM mechanical drives that can sustain over 80MB/s of sustained writes. & for 100 bucks you can throw 2x 500 gb Smasung f3's in raid 0 & get nearly 200 MB/s in sustained writes & then have nearly 1TB of data instead of 64gb..

Fact is that SSD's do not sell for there sustained write speeds. They sell based ont here random speeds, because when using the system browsing the net, or whatever else "most" people do on a daily basis everything is all random. Hell currently I have a x25v 40gb that is Way faster to use then ANY mechanical drive in my desktop & several 5400 RPM samsung Eco drives in my Server connected via Gigabit, & I can copy a file from my server to my desktop & it only writes at about 35MB/s which is right where it should.. Going the other way its about 90-100 MB/s because after the transfer starts the samsung eco drives can write faster then my Intel SSD.. Doesnt mean I should drop the SSD & go back to mechanical though, because the random seek times that an SSD excells in are what makes it so much better..

It seems like there's an issue with Sandforce drives having a buggy TRIM and garbage collection when the SSD is filled up:
http://www.anandtech.com/show/3997/ocz-revodrive-x2-review/4
The RevoDrive x2 features idle garbage collection, which for most users should be sufficient to keep the drive running at full speed. There is a problem however. Current SandForce drives have a bug that impacts TRIM (and idle garbage collection). If you fill all available NAND on a SandForce drive by writing incompressible data to all user accessible LBAs and all spare area, the drive will no longer be able to restore itself to full performance via TRIM or any idle garbage collection. This impacts the RevoDrive x2 as well as standard SandForce SSDs.
